Shamji, Mohamed H.
论文数: 0 引用数: 0
h-index: 0
机构:
Imperial Coll London, Dept Natl Heart & Lung Inst, London, England
Imperial Coll London, Natl Heart & Lung Inst, Immunomodulat & Tolerance Grp, Allergy & Clin Immunol Inflammat Repair & Dev, Sir Alexander Fleming Bldg,South Kensington Campus, London SW7 2AZ, England Imperial Coll London, Dept Natl Heart & Lung Inst, London, England